Transaction 151f81e95f2587bc7926ff0e8c656c3edb07b619aad8ecbe32c36662dae9adbd
1 Input
1 Output
-
151f81e95f2587bc7926ff0e8c656c3edb07b619aad8ecbe32c36662dae9adbd:0
- value
- 173236
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a79f2580ecd69c5705164b7144d0b87b06c94eb
- address
- bc1q8fulykqwe45u2uz3vjm3gngts7cxe98tjxwmar